Как убрать RU из адресной строки?

Главные вкладки

Аватар пользователя RusBel RusBel 28 апреля 2017 в 8:03

Работал всё время на английском Drupale. Как только включил русский язык в разделе Языки, сразу в адресной строке добавилось "ru".
Т.е. http://localhost/dc2017/ru
Как убрать RU, если русский язык надо оставить? И будет ли это RU мешать при индексации сайта?

Комментарии

Аватар пользователя Van'Denis Van'Denis 28 апреля 2017 в 14:36
1

В данном случае никак.
Надо изначально после установки друпала делать язык русским по умолчанию.
Трагедия в Вашей ситуации заключается в том, что сейчас много (если не все) URL сайта перебиты...

Аватар пользователя tlito tlito 28 апреля 2017 в 22:07
1

1. языки - русский - изменить /admin/config/regional/language/edit/ru - префикс языка убрать
2. языки - определение и выбор /admin/config/regional/language/configure настройте url
3. обновите синонимы pathauto: /admin/config/search/path/update_bulkм

Аватар пользователя Van'Denis Van'Denis 28 апреля 2017 в 22:44
1

1. языки - русский - изменить /admin/config/regional/language/edit/ru - префикс языка убрать
могут возникнуть проблемы, если включить "Определение языка на основе настроек языка в браузере." и на сайте попытаться переключить на en.

Но если такого не делать, то да. Такой вариант подходит.

Аватар пользователя RusBel RusBel 30 апреля 2017 в 21:30

Да, вы правы. Убрал RU по совету выше и сразу некоторые страницы перестали грузится...такого адреса не существует. В общем, чтобы наверняка не было проблем, лучше переустановить с нуля Друпал и сразу выставить русский (галочку ВКЛЮЧИТ и СДЕЛАТЬ ОСНОВНЫМ?). Я на английском сидел только из-за того, что многие разделы например views более понятны на английском.

Аватар пользователя mozh mozh 2 мая 2017 в 15:11
1

RusBel wrote:

Да, вы правы. Убрал RU по совету выше и сразу некоторые страницы перестали грузится...


ерунда какае-то, всегда делаю сайты на англ, после переключаю дефолтный язык на другой, для англ задаем префикс en, для дефолтного языка убираем префикс. определение ставим по url, остальное выключаем